What does a Certificate of Analysis (COA) show?
Every COA includes the compound's identity (verified by mass spectrometry), the purity percentage (by HPLC testing), the test date, anda unique verification key — so that anyone can verify the result directly with the laboratory on the site janoshik.com/verify.
